By using a wired connection

A wired ethernet connection is the best way to reliably use your wireless internet. A wireless connection has a limited range and is susceptible to interference from other devices. If you want to continue using a wireless signal, you may want to consider placing your router in an open space away from any objects that could block or interfere with its signal. You may also want to change channels on your router if there are other networks nearby, this will help avoid interference. Another option for some people is to purchase a wireless extender which will boost your wireless signal.

If these fixes don’t work, it’s time to consider other options. It is possible that you have an interference problem caused by another device in your home, such as a microwave or cordless phone. Try moving your router and computer to see if they connect better. Another option is to purchase a new adapter or router which has better range and avoids interference with other devices.
